Description

With this procurement, the contracting authority wishes to continue to have an adequate, safe, reliable and well-performing ICT infrastructure, in which its employees can work smoothly and securely. As part of hybrid working, they must have secure access to their applications and files both at home and in the office. All necessary applications and necessary services are provided in a simple/clear manner. The ICT environment is well managed so that it is always up-to-date and secure and has maximum uptime. During the execution of the contract, the municipalities have the following objectives:

• A stable IT environment that securely and reliably provides people with a future-proof digital workplace.

• The municipality, in its role as client, only needs to have limited substantive expertise.

• Service provision based on functional requirements with an internal service desk close to functional management.

• We want to see the workplace as a utility that is outsourced as much as possible.

• The application landscape is a strategic component and is therefore under its own management and control.

A contract is agreed with one supplier. The contract is agreed for a period of at least 4 years and at most 14 years. The start date of the contract is the date of signature (mid-December 2026). The start of the initial term of 4 years is between 1 May and at the latest 1 July 2027. This is also the date of go-live of the ICT service. After the initial term, the contract can be extended five (5) more times, each time for two (2) years.
